Slaydbyme Posted April 16, 2019 Share Posted April 16, 2019 We finally had our visa approved which was a great relief. Moving to Queensland in August. For years I've witnessed migrants in the UK receive financial support. Wondering if there are any benefits for a family moving to Queensland? First time buyers assistance, or other settlement support? Thanks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

First time buyers assistance, or other settlement support? When you say "migrants", do you mean migrants or refugees? Refugees do get some assistance in both countries. Migrants from EU countries would be entitled to assistance under reciprocal agreements, just like UK residents would get assistance if they went to the EU. If you are coming to Australia as a permanent resident, then you are entitled to benefits. If you're on a temporary visa, you're not.
